What Is the My Safe Florida Home Program?

A State Program Built to Help Florida Homeowners Strengthen Their Homes

The My Safe Florida Home Program helps Florida homeowners prepare their homes for hurricane conditions through free wind mitigation inspections and grant assistance for approved improvements.

After the inspection, eligible homeowners may receive a report showing recommended upgrades that can help strengthen the home. Depending on the report and program approval, those improvements may include roof upgrades, impact windows and doors, garage door reinforcement, and other wind mitigation work.

The goal is simple: help Florida homeowners reduce storm vulnerability, improve home protection, and potentially qualify for insurance savings.

How the My Safe Florida Home Process Works

Start With the Program, Then Plan the Right Upgrade
The program starts with the official My Safe Florida Home process. Rocket Garage Doors can help with the garage door side once you are ready to review upgrade options, request an estimate, or move forward with approved work.
01

Create Your Program Account
Start by creating your account through the official My Safe Florida Home Program portal and following the state’s application steps.

02

Complete the Required Program Steps
The program may ask you to complete a questionnaire, inspection application, and other required steps before an inspection is scheduled.

03

Review Your Wind Mitigation Inspection Report
After your inspection, review the recommended improvements listed for your home. This report helps determine what upgrades may be eligible for grant assistance.

04

Request a Garage Door Estimate
If garage door reinforcement or an upgrade is recommended, contact Rocket Garage Doors to review the door, discuss options, and get a clear estimate.

05

Move Forward With Approved Work
Once your program approval and service details are in place, our team can help complete the approved garage door work with proper installation and careful final testing.
